Özet

The development of secondary flow structures on a low pressure turbine (LPT) endwall is investigated using large eddy simulation approach. The accurate and reliable prediction of secondary flow losses arising from turbine endwall has great influence on the determination of LPT efficiency. The computational effort in this study is carried out using the open source computational fluid dynamics software OpenFOAM. Results show the important effects of secondary flow structures on separated region.
